The text color will be slightly transparent because of the background image. For more JavaFX specific information about CSS: Skinning JavaFX Applications with CSS - Tutorial by Oracle; JavaFX CSS Reference - Official Reference; Default JavaFX CSS. A CSS comprises of style rules that are interpreted by the browser and then applied to the corresponding elements in your document. I have an FXML scene and the corresponding CSS file.
To view this file, go to the \jre\lib directory under the directory in which the Java Development Kit (JDK) is installed. The package javafx.css contains the classes that are used to apply CSS for JavaFX applications. The Font class represents fonts, which are used to render text on the screen. javafx documentation: Using CSS for styling. The default source for CSS styles in JavaFX 8 is a file called modena.css. Set css file to Scene: 20. 21. -fx-font, -fx-font-family, -fx-font-size, -fx-font-weight, -fx-font-style Font.DEFAULT (12px system) Within the hierarchy of JavaFX classes (for example, Rectangle is a subclass of Shape, which in turn is a subclass of Node), the CSS properties of an ancestor are also CSS properties of the descendant. Is it possible to specify a font using CSS in JavaFX application? They are prefixed with -fx- . The property names are different, and there is a lot of new properties specific to JavaFX. Use addAll() to attach several stylesheets. In Java code, it's possible to specify a font using the setFont method: text. The size of a Font is described as being specified in points which are a real world measurement of approximately 1/72 inch.
The default css for all JavaFX applications is written in a file called modena.css, which can be found in the JavaFX runtime jar file, jfxt.jar, located in your Java installation folder.This css file defines the styles for the root node and the UI controls. Although CSS used in JavaFX is very similar to the original web CSS, there is one big difference. Where the specified value is equidistant between two FontWeight values, then the implementation may select either at its discretion. Applying CSS to the JavaFX application is similar to applying CSS … CSS in JavaFX. 23.-fx-fill: red; The default style sheet for JavaFX applications is caspian.css, which is found in the JavaFX runtime JAR file, jfxrt.jar. This tutorial is about making your JavaFX application look attractive by adding a Cascading Style Sheet (CSS).
CSS can be applied in multiple places: inline (Node.setStyle)in a stylesheet to a Scene.
Font class inherits Object class. JavaFX provides you the facility of using CSS to enhance the look and feel of the application.
JavaFX, being the new generation UI library, provides the facility to configure the theme of the application. Following is the screen shot of the application that we’ll build in this tutorial - Default CSS for JavaFX applications. JavaFX provides the package javafx.css which contains all the classes to apply the CSS to the JavaFX application. 3 Fancy Forms with JavaFX CSS. Set Control Id and use it in css: 22. Styling a JavaFX Control with CSS Change the look and feel of any JavaFX control using CSS.
Font class is a part of JavaFX. This style sheet defines styles for the root node and the UI controls. CSS in JavaFX. Example. You develop a design, create a .css file, and apply the new styles.. as user agent stylesheet (not demonstrated here) Returns the closest @code FontWeight} for a weight value as defined by the CSS and OpenType specifications.
Sample application that shows the use of CSS with the different layout panes provided by the JavaFX layout API.
77th Infantry Division Guam, Classification Of Plants Lesson Plan, Importance Of Standard Deviation, Ganadores De La Academia 2020, Cheap Wedding Venue Ideas, Neutral Milk Hotel Story, Forces Cars Direct Reviews, Jeep Grand Wagoneer Spy Photos, How To Make Deluxe Toilet Paper In The Escapists, Osaka To Kyoto Distance, Flower Pattern Drawing, Spanish Mustang Dna, Suzuki Logo Wallpaper, Minor In Human Services Jobs, William Bickley Net Worth, Poway Unified School District Jobs, 2016 Honda Cr-v Ex-l Features, Apartment For Sale In Warangal, Wind Turbine Electrical Components, Upper Iowa University Tuition, Tvs Sport Bike Price, How To Pronounce Unnecessarily, Legendary Pokémon Ultra Sun And Moon, Global Alliance Meaning, Table Football Game With Players On Bases, Final Fantasy Wiki, Nhs Colour Coding Uniforms, Each And Every Synonym, Butterfly Garden Toronto, Osaka To Kyoto Distance, Afmc Exam Eligibility, Eu4 How To Form Prussia As Brandenburg, Computer Networks 5th Edition Pearson Pdf, Dead State Thermodynamics, Advantages Of E Marketing, How To Pronounce Spongy, Toyota Hydrogen Car Price, African Dust Wiki, Relaxo Footwear Share Latest News, School District Of Palm Beach County Calendar, Ford Focus Trend, Federigo's Falcon Author, Difference Between Business Object And Value Object, Westminster College MO, Donkey Kick Squat,